The Humax FVP-5000T was purchased to replace a Humax Fox HDR-T2 which had provided many years of service, looked great and had amazing build quality. The refurbished FVP-5000T appears as new despite the outer box having the security seal broken. All recordings have completed with 100% reliability and connection to WiFi has ensured update of system firmware has happened automatically in the background without user inter intervention. When activating remote recording, which is a great feature, I suspect that every time the device switches on to check for recording schedule updates it causes a brief “no signal” on the connected Sony Television. Since switching off remote recording this has stopped happening.

The price of the refurbished unit was very competitive. The device works well, Time will tell on its reliability. I did have an issue with setting up the unit...when I selected a screen definition (1080) the screen would not display and I could not go back in the settings menu. I called Humax Customer support and they could not resolve the issue. I eventually sorted it myself but was not impressed with the lack of support.
